PAYROLL ADMINISTRATOR - BASED IN LUTON - 6 MONTH CONTRACT - £32,000-£35,000 (PRO RATA)
Our client, a well know company in Luton are looking to recruit an experienced Payroll Administrator on 6 month contract fixed term contract basis. The role will ideally be based in the office full time but the client is also happy to consider flexible working.
You will join a large payroll team of 12 responsible for the company's payroll totalling around 10,000 employees. The payroll is managed in house from start to finish, including benefits and pension administration.
In order to be considered for this role you must be able to demonstrate previous experience processing a busy payroll, ideally from start to finish. You should have a good understanding of UK PAYE legislation and a good understanding of how to calculate deductions such overpayents, maternity, sickness payments, Tax and National Insurance.
